Review comment:
       Ok, after reviewing your change more carefully, you need read the first 
4bytes and then the rest packet:
   
   1. the first word align on 12bytes
   2. then the rest packet align on 16bytes
   
   So, you declare the buffer is 16bytes alignment and skip the 12bytes 
manually. But, why not directly align the buffer 12bytes directly liket this:
   ```
   uint8_t  data[HEADER_SIZE + MAX_NETDEV_PKTSIZE + CONFIG_NET_GUARDSIZE] 
       aligned_data(CONFIG_IEEE80211_BROADCOM_SDIO_DMA_BUF_ALIGNMENT - 4);
   ```
